云客秀建站,微信小程序,抖音小程序,百度小程序,支付寶小程序,app,erp,crm系統(tǒng)開(kāi)發(fā)定制

PHP(超文本預(yù)處理器)是一種廣泛使用的開(kāi)源腳本語(yǔ)言,尤其在Web開(kāi)發(fā)領(lǐng)域。它最初設(shè)計(jì)是為了讓網(wǎng)站的創(chuàng)建和維護(hù)更加容易,并且由于其易于學(xué)習(xí)、使用和擴(kuò)展的特性,迅速獲得了巨大的流行度。以下是一些使PHP成為流行的后端開(kāi)發(fā)選擇的原因:
1. **易于學(xué)習(xí)**:PHP的語(yǔ)法與C語(yǔ)言和Java相似,對(duì)于初學(xué)者來(lái)說(shuō)相對(duì)容易上手。它不需要編譯,而是通過(guò)解釋器執(zhí)行,這使得開(kāi)發(fā)和調(diào)試過(guò)程更加快速。
2. **廣泛支持**:PHP擁有一個(gè)龐大而活躍的開(kāi)發(fā)者社區(qū),這意味著有大量的資源、教程、庫(kù)和框架可用。這使得開(kāi)發(fā)者能夠輕松地找到幫助和解決方案。
3. **開(kāi)源特性**:PHP是免費(fèi)和開(kāi)源的,這意味著任何人都可以查看、修改和共享代碼。這促進(jìn)了創(chuàng)新和社區(qū)的貢獻(xiàn)。
4. **跨平臺(tái)**:PHP可以在多種操作系統(tǒng)上運(yùn)行,包括Windows、Linux和Mac OS。這使得它在不同的服務(wù)器環(huán)境中都很受歡迎。
5. **豐富的庫(kù)和框架**:PHP擁有許多流行的框架,如Laravel、Symfony、CodeIgniter和Zend Framework,這些框架簡(jiǎn)化了開(kāi)發(fā)流程,提供了安全和高效的應(yīng)用程序開(kāi)發(fā)平臺(tái)。
6. **數(shù)據(jù)庫(kù)集成**:PHP與各種數(shù)據(jù)庫(kù)(如MySQL、PostgreSQL和SQL Server)集成良好,這使得數(shù)據(jù)處理和存儲(chǔ)變得容易。
7. **性能和效率**:雖然早期的PHP版本可能因?yàn)樾阅軉?wèn)題而受到批評(píng),但最近的版本通過(guò)改進(jìn)的引擎和優(yōu)化措施在性能上有了顯著提升。
8. **大型網(wǎng)站的使用**:許多大型網(wǎng)站,如Facebook、Wikipedia和WordPress都使用PHP作為其核心技術(shù)。這表明PHP可以處理高流量和高負(fù)載的網(wǎng)站。
9. **成本效益**:由于PHP是免費(fèi)的,并且可以在低成本的服務(wù)器上運(yùn)行,因此對(duì)于預(yù)算有限的初創(chuàng)企業(yè)和個(gè)人開(kāi)發(fā)者來(lái)說(shuō),它是一個(gè)具有成本效益的選擇。
10. **持續(xù)發(fā)展**:PHP不斷發(fā)展,定期發(fā)布新版本,添加新功能和改進(jìn)現(xiàn)有功能。這保證了語(yǔ)言的長(zhǎng)期可用性和適應(yīng)性。
盡管JavaScript和Python等其他語(yǔ)言也在后端開(kāi)發(fā)中得到廣泛應(yīng)用,但PHP憑借其歷史地位、社區(qū)支持和廣泛的生態(tài)系統(tǒng),仍然是許多開(kāi)發(fā)者和企業(yè)首選的后端開(kāi)發(fā)語(yǔ)言之一。